The relationship between Diego Simeone and Julian Alvarez has reportedly reached breaking point as talk of a transfer to Barcelona continues to gather pace. Tension in the Spanish capital is said to be at its highest, with the Atletico Madrid manager believed to feel deeply let down by the recent conduct of his star forward.
Simeone reaches breaking point
The mood at the Metropolitano has reportedly become toxic, with claims that Simeone is “absolutely furious” with Alvarez. The Argentina striker has been strongly linked with a stunning move to Barcelona, and that possibility has reportedly left his manager feeling deserted after standing by him so firmly in public.
La Liga commentator Phil Kitromilides offered insight into the worsening situation and described the scale of the manager’s anger. Speaking to CBS Sports, Kitromilides said: “What I’m hearing is that the dressing room is very, very disappointed with him. And what I’ve been told by someone who knows the situation is that Diego Simeone can’t even look at him. Like, Diego Simeone is furious, absolutely furious with Julian Alvarez. And rightly so.”
A betrayal of trust
The frustration inside the Atletico camp reportedly comes from the unwavering backing Simeone gave Alvarez during difficult periods. Even though the striker went through a four-month goal drought last season, Simeone remained his strongest public supporter. The coach saw the former Manchester City player as the centrepiece of his long-term project in Madrid, which has made the current transfer push especially hard for the coaching staff to accept.
Kitromilides further explained why Simeone feels so aggrieved, pointing to the protection Alvarez received during his struggles. He added: “This is his guy, this is someone who he defended publicly, consistently, last season, when Alvarez went nearly four months without scoring. He was never questioned by Simeone, never a bad word from Simeone, constantly backed and supported 100 per cent. This is their most important player, their franchise player. The whole project is built around Julian Alvarez.”
Barcelona interest and alternatives
Although Alvarez missed training sessions last week, which only increased speculation over a possible exit, he did return to training with his team-mates on Sunday. Even so, despite the player’s apparent wish to move to Camp Nou, Atletico Madrid are continuing to hold a firm line.
Barcelona are still understood to be strong admirers of the Argentina international, but the club’s hierarchy reportedly accepts just how difficult it would be to complete such a deal in the current window. As a result, the Catalan side have shifted their focus to other attacking options. Reports indicate that Barca are now moving closer to an agreement for Gabriel Jesus from Arsenal as a more realistic alternative to the unsettled Atleti forward.
Uncertain future in Madrid
In spite of the internal strain, Alvarez is still expected to be part of the squad for Atletico’s upcoming match. The club are keen to reintegrate the forward, even with Barcelona’s interest continuing to cast a long shadow.
Club officials are trying to present an image of normality despite the tension beneath the surface. On the player’s recent absence and possible return, the club’s position remains hopeful that he will refocus on his professional responsibilities. Mateu Alemany recently said: “The plan is very clear. We hope he’ll be back in the team quickly and available for the next LaLiga match.”
